Gelb, Bolnick Get Approval for First Valley FM Station A new FM radio station-the first one in the San Fernando Valley--has been approved by the Federal Communications Commission and will go on the air in September, it was announced yesterday. The station's call letters will be KVFM, symbolizing "Valley FM." The permit was granted to Walter Gelb, who will serve as president of the company, and Ted Bolnick, vice president.

Plan Music, Xeivs The new station will maintain its broadcasting studios in the Porter Hotel in San Fernando. Its business offices i be located at 5S1S Van Nuys Van Nuys. "This new station was licensed to serve the San Fernando Valley and that will be its foremost Gelb and Bolnick said. To Aid Valley Groups "It will program a varied schedule of music ranging from the most listenable type of popular tunes to semi-classical--the kinds of music best suited to the high fidelity qualities of FM radio. "In addition it will offer a balanced and professionally-; news report ranging I from local to national and international news.

"And, of course, it will provide public service programs and announcements of impor-j tance to Valley organizations! and activities," they said. Gelb, a resident of i heads Walter Gelb Com-' pahy Inc. of Van Nuys, as! advertising and public rela-! tions firm. He formerly pub-! lished a group of Valley newspapers. AVas Published Bolnick, a Sherman Oaks; resident, is a former motion 1 executive and former; 'owner of theaters in the i west and in Southern Call-' 1 fornia.

He was associated with Gelb in newspaper publishing and is active in entertainment enterprises.
